+val raise_localized_exception: offset:int -> Stdpp.location -> exn -> 'a
+
+(* size in KB (SLOW) *)
+val estimate_size: 'a -> int
+
+(* is_prefix_of [prefix] [string], in terms of dirs:
+ * foo/bar/ is prefix of foo/bar/baz
+ * foo/bar is prefix of foo/bar/baz
+ * foo/b isn't of foo/bar/baz
+ * foo/bar is prefix of foo/bar
+ *)
+val is_prefix_of: string -> string -> bool
+val chop_prefix: string -> string -> string
+val touch: string -> unit